How much do payment analyst jobs pay per year?

As of Sep 1, 2026, the average yearly pay for payment analyst in the United States is $73,261.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$52,500.00 and $87,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a payment analyst do?

A Payment Analyst is responsible for processing, analyzing, and reconciling financial transactions to ensure accurate and timely payments. They monitor payment discrepancies, investigate issues, and collaborate with internal teams and external vendors to resolve disputes. Additionally, they generate financial reports, maintain accurate records, and ensure compliance with company policies and regulatory requirements. Str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and proficiency in financial software are essential for this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a payment analyst?

To thrive as a Payment Analyst, you need str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and a background in finance, accounting, or a related field. Proficiency with payment processing systems, Excel, ERP software, and sometimes industry certifications like CPA or CTP is highly valuable. Excellent problem-solving abilities, communication, and teamwork are important soft skills for this role. These capabilities ensure accurate transaction processing, effective collaboration with cross-functional teams, and the maintenance of financial integrity within an organization.

Job description

Pay: $14.50 + piece rate

Schedule: Monday- Friday 8-5 pm MST

Location:Hybrid "In office Tuesday, Wednesday, and Thursday

Overview

Payment Analysts handle various urgent payment issues and confirm payments were made by our automated payment systems here at Conservice.

Responsibilities

As a Payment Analyst, you will:

  • Handle early and urgent payments
  • Repay bills added by the Bank Rec team
  • Research bills that have been partially paid by automation

Qualifications & Preferred Skills
  • A sense of urgency to make sure we get payments out quickly for company and client needs
  • Problem-solving to make sure we finish our bills and what we are working on
  • Punctuality to make sure we hit needed daily deadlines
  • Professional and clear communication
  • Organized
  • Self Motivated
  • Adaptability

Education

  • High school diploma or equivalent
